TRULY SPECTACULAR NATURE AT THE VERY TOP OF TIROL

Awe-inspiring glaciers, colorful larch forests and idyllic mountain lakes - these are just a few of the many impressions that we all associate with the Ötztal: at the same time it is a landscape worth protecting that attracts myriad visitors from around the globe.

As Austria's third largest nature preserve, the ÖTZTAL NATURE PARK covers an area of about 510 square kilometers - there is no other protected area which has a larger glacier-covered surface (about 17,5%) in all of Austria. Among the characteristics are large glacier fields, natural history studies and research on high Alpine archeology. Additionally, the ÖTZTAL NATURE PARK has a lot to offer to all guests: visitors can choose from up to 18 theme hikes per week, over 15 events and lectures on current nature topics and a fun-packed child activity program.
